Oocyte Physiology and Development in Animals

Oocyte Physiology and Development in Domestic Animals provides an overview of the physiological, biochemical, and molecular mechanisms involved in oocyte growth, maturation, and development. The book examines folliculogenesis, oocyte competence, gene expression, metabolism, in vitro follicle culture, and the effects of in vitro maturation on oocyte quality and developmental outcomes. It is a valuable reference for researchers and students in animal reproduction, reproductive biology, embryology, and veterinary science.
